The Law, Technology, and Innovation program at University College Cork offers an in-depth exploration of the intersection between Intellectual Property law—covering copyright, patents, and trademarks—and E-Law, including internet regulation, electronic commerce, and cybercrime. The program emphasizes understanding modern legal challenges posed by digital and electronic environments, preparing students for practice and research in these dynamic fields.

Applicants must hold a law degree with Second Class Honours Grade I (NFQ Level 8) or possess equivalent qualifications and professional experience deemed suitable by the Law School under Recognition of Prior Learning (RPL). International candidates are encouraged to apply, with their qualifications evaluated on a case-by-case basis to determine eligibility.
